From d76fefd3ff0c4425defca4db218ce4a84c6053f3 Mon Sep 17 00:00:00 2001 From: Matthias Bisping Date: Wed, 16 Mar 2022 14:00:39 +0100 Subject: [PATCH] logger refactoring --- config.yaml | 1 - image_prediction/flask.py | 1 + src/serve.py | 6 +++---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/config.yaml b/config.yaml index 77ef6f1..dbc5b87 100644 --- a/config.yaml +++ b/config.yaml @@ -26,4 +26,3 @@ filters: max: $MAX_IMAGE_FORMAT|10 # Maximum permissible min_confidence: $MIN_CONFIDENCE|0.5 # Minimum permissible prediction confidence - diff --git a/image_prediction/flask.py b/image_prediction/flask.py index c5e8e3d..34f8a29 100644 --- a/image_prediction/flask.py +++ b/image_prediction/flask.py @@ -6,6 +6,7 @@ from image_prediction.utils import get_logger logger = get_logger() + def make_prediction_server(predict_fn: Callable): app = Flask(__name__) diff --git a/src/serve.py b/src/serve.py index ba6cb91..39afd1c 100644 --- a/src/serve.py +++ b/src/serve.py @@ -6,15 +6,15 @@ from image_prediction.config import CONFIG from image_prediction.flask import make_prediction_server from image_prediction.predictor import Predictor from image_prediction.response import build_response +from image_prediction.utils import get_logger -logger = logging.getLogger(__name__) -logger.setLevel(CONFIG.service.logging_level) +logger = get_logger() def main(): def predict(pdf): - predictions, metadata = predictor.predict_pdf(pdf) + predictions, metadata = predictor.predict_pdf(pdf, verbose=CONFIG.service.progressbar) response = build_response(predictions, metadata) return response